Why Your Business Is Missing from AI Recommendations
AI assistants don't scrape your website—they scan consistency signals across the web.
Wrong hours on Google? Different service descriptions on Yelp? AI sees this as unreliable information and chooses a cleaner competitor instead.
89% of AI search results now include brand reputation data when answering consumer queries.
Think about it: When someone asks ChatGPT for "the best plumber in Phoenix," the AI doesn't visit your site. It pulls from structured data, reviews, directory listings, and cross-platform consistency. If your signals are scattered, your business loses visibility.
7 Pillars of AI Reputation Management
1. Structured Identity Clarity
AI needs to understand who you are in the first 150-200 words of your homepage. No implied details. State your location, services, hours, and pricing explicitly.
Pro Tip: Add schema markup to help AI categorize your content. This is your business's ID card for the digital world.
2. Multi-Platform Presence Consistency
AI gathers data from dozens of platforms simultaneously. Brands with consistent presence across 10+ platforms score 340% higher in AI recommendation systems.
Focus on: Google, Yelp, LinkedIn, Facebook, industry forums, and Wikipedia. Keep hours, services, and contact info identical everywhere.
3. First-Party Data Authority
AI can generate generic how-to articles. What it can't generate is your real customer data, proprietary methods, and lived experience.
Wistia's annual State of Video report uses real engagement data from their platform. These statistics appear repeatedly in AI summaries because they provide unique facts AI can't find elsewhere.
Your operational data is a creative goldmine. Publish it. Cite it. Make it yours.
4. Review Quality Over Quantity
AI analyzes sentiment, recency, and patterns—not just star counts.
Ask for reviews regularly (not in batches). Respond to ALL reviews—positive and negative. Encourage detailed feedback that mentions specific services.
5. Multi-Modal Content Creation
AI prioritizes content that reduces uncertainty. Video demos, annotated images, and audio explanations provide clearer signals than text alone.
Film short explainers with your phone. Add transcripts. Use labeled diagrams. Pair video with structured text reinforcement.
6. Proactive Content Distribution
Don't wait for AI to discover you. Create comprehensive FAQs, detailed service descriptions, and authoritative guides designed for AI understanding.
7. Monitoring and Adaptation
AI systems continuously learn. Monitor how AI presents your business, track recommendation changes, and adapt your strategy quarterly.

Your 30-Day Action Plan
Week 1: Audit Your Presence
Search your business in ChatGPT and Perplexity. Document how AI describes you. Note inconsistencies and missing info.
Week 2: Fix Foundation Issues
Update Google Business Profile. Ensure your homepage's first 150 words clearly state who you are. Add schema markup. Verify consistency across all platforms.
Week 3: Create Authority Content
Develop one comprehensive piece: a detailed guide, original research, or case study. Include specific data and insights AI can cite.
Week 4: Build Multi-Platform Presence
Aim for 8-10 relevant platforms. Post regularly. Engage authentically. Each platform should reinforce your core business identity.

Common Mistakes (That Kill Your AI Reputation)
- Treating AI like SEO: AI doesn't rank—it recommends. Keywords matter less than clarity and consistency.
- Inconsistent information: Different hours on Google vs. Yelp confuses AI instantly.
- Ignoring negative reviews: AI reads your responses. Thoughtful replies signal accountability.
- Creating generic content: If your content resembles AI-generated text, it becomes invisible.
- Expecting overnight results: AI reputation takes 3-6 months. Consistency wins.
